IGN fuse keeps blowing

The 7.5A IGN fuse keeps blowing as soon as the ignition is turned on. A multimeter indicates there is a 5 ohm resistance between the fuse and ground and continuity (dead short?) from fuse to ground. The wiring is a mess in these things and an experienced forklift tech tells me they are infamous for having wiring issues. If I pull the other fuses and check, it seems several of them have continuity to ground on the output side with good +12V on the buss side, but none of the other fuses blow. Even the 10A fuse output seems to have continuity to ground. HELP!

There might be a short circuit within the Ignition Switch Wire Harness; Positive volts and Negative volts are contacting each other and blowing that fuse.

Short Circuits are very aggravating to search for and locate.

You'll need to take a good look (if your forklift has these) at the Headlights wire harness and the Strobe Light wire harness and see if the wires have been chafing against the chassis or Overhead Guard, which of course
would cause a Short Circuit.
